In setting out to update our intermediate algebra textbook for the  
fall semester (http://msenux.redwoods.edu/IntAlgText/), I've found  
that a file that would formerly compile under a previous version of  
context will no longer compile.

The error message I receive is:

textblocks      : reading blocks from NumberSystemsExercises.tub
(./NumberSystemsExercises.tub
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and typeset
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and processed
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and typeset
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and processed
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and typeset
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and processed
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and typeset
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and processed
textblocks      : shortanswer loaded and typeset
! Missing number, treated as zero.
<to be read again>
                    \relax
\dogenfrac ...{\begingroup #4\endgroup #2#3\relax
                                                   #5}}
\mathematics #1->\relax \ifmmode #1
                                    \else $#1$\fi
l.216 $ \frac{81}{125}
                       $
?

The point in the source that seems to cause the difficulty is:

\noindent In \in{Exercises}[ex:secqu.9]-\in[ex:secqu.16],
convert the given decimal to a fraction.

% Exercise #9
\beginquestion
\startquestion[ex:secqu.9]
$0.648$
\stopquestion
\endquestion

\beginlonganswer
\startanswer
There are three decimal places, so
$0.648=\frac{648}{1000}=\frac{81}{125}$.
\stopanswer
\endlonganswer

\beginshortanswer
\startanswer
$\displaystyle \frac{81}{125}$
\stopanswer
\endshortanswer

Shortanswer and longanswer are blocks. Startanswer is an enumeration.  
I've tried this in other files and gotten similar errors, which seem  
to be tied to the frac command.
